The schematic of an HPLC instrument typically features a degasser, sampler, pumps, and also a detector. The sampler delivers the sample mixture in the cellular period stream which carries it to the column. The pumps supply the specified circulation and composition from the cellular phase from the column. The detector generates a sign proportional to the amount of sample ingredient rising from the column, consequently allowing for for quantitative analysis from the sample components.
